Infacol Colic Relief Simeticone pack
What is Infacol Colic Relief Simeticone pack?
- Infacol Colic Relief Simeticone pack is a medication used to relieve symptoms of colic in infants.
Directions for Use:
- Shake the bottle before each use.
- For infants under 1 month old: Add 0.5 ml to their feed before each meal.
- For infants over 1 month old: Add 1 ml to their feed before each meal.
- If symptoms persist, consult a healthcare professional.
Warnings:
- Do not exceed the recommended dosage.
- Avoid mixing with hot food or drink.
- Keep out of reach of children.
- Consult a doctor before using in case of any allergies.
Side Effects:
- Infacol is generally well-tolerated, but some infants may experience minor side effects such as diarrhea or skin rash.
- If you notice any unusual reactions, discontinue use and seek medical advice.
